Output 9325105b193efcb39672231080de09646acd878ad465ec75d6b5ecab3ee26828:0

value
21496297
script pubkey
OP_0 OP_PUSHBYTES_20 12a8bfaac59e879f22cd48e5d1d6538a6c7776d0
address
bc1qz25tl2k9n6re7gkdfrjar4jn3fk8wakspv847d
transaction
9325105b193efcb39672231080de09646acd878ad465ec75d6b5ecab3ee26828
spent
true